Abstract
This paper presents a fuzzy logic controller to control the dissolved oxygen of a fermentation process in a bioreactor. The control of the dissolved oxygen is accomplished through adjusting the agitator speed and the rate of adding sparge (air) into the system. The system description of the bioreactor is obtain using standard system identification techniques. Simulations are presented illustrating the proposed fuzzy logic controlled system
